Хелпикс

Главная

Контакты

Случайная статья





Условный оператор. Примеры решения задач. Задания. Задание 1.



Условный оператор

Условный оператор предназначен для изменения порядка выполнения операторов в зависимости от истинности или ложности некоторого условия. Это условие записывается в виде логического выражения, а действие, которое нужно выполнить, задается в виде последовательности операторов. Существует две конструкции оператора ветвления — простая и расширенная.

Расширенная конструкция:

If <условие> then <оператор 1> else <оператор 2>;

Простая конструкция:

If <условие> then <оператор>;

Примеры решения задач

1.Найти сумму двух чисел.

Program Sum;

Var x, y, Summa: Real;

Begin

Write(‘Введите числа x и y: ’);

Read(x, y);

Summa := x + y;

WriteLn(‘Сумма чисел x и y равна ’, Summa);

End.

2.Вывести на экран максимальное из этих чисел  и .

Program Maximum;

Var x, y, max: Real;

Begin

Write('Введите числа х и у ');

Read(x, y);

If x > y then max := x else max := y;

Write('Максимальное число = ', max);

End.

Задания

Задание 1.

Написать линейную программу, вычисляющую значение функции при заданных значениях параметров. Значения параметров должны задаваться с помощью оператора присваивания.

Таблица 1.1 — Варианты заданий

Вариант Функция Значения параметров
; ;
;
; ;
;
; ;
; ;
; ;
; ;
;
;
; ;


  

© helpiks.su При использовании или копировании материалов прямая ссылка на сайт обязательна.